官方解析
cvtColor
把图像从一个颜色空间转换到另外一个。通道的顺序说明了颜色的顺序,比如RGB或BGR。在OpenCV默认是RGB但,通常传入BGR,因为字节序是相反的。在标准的图像文件(24bit)中前8bit是蓝色,中间8bit是绿,最后的8bit是红。
通常情况下R、G、B颜色通道的取值范围:
0-255是CV_8U图像
0-65535是CV_16U图像
0-1是CV_32F图像
注意:单通道的图像(灰度图像)转成32位3通道的图像是会有丢失的,灰色图像不能转化为彩色,但彩色可以转化为灰度。
如果要增加alpha通道则要增加这个通道对应值的范围:
255是CV_8U
65535是CV_16U
1是CV_32F
CV_EXPORTS_W void cvtColor( InputArray src, OutputArray dst, int code, int dstCn = 0 );
这里只说一下最后两个参数:
code是值转化为的颜色空间,具体可查cv::ColorConversionCodes
dstCn,指的是dst的通道数量,0表示由src与code自动生成对应的通道数

博主例子
来个普通图,转灰度图的例子!
运行截图如下:
源码如下:
#include <iostream>
#include <opencv2/core.hpp>
#include <opencv2/highgui.hpp>
#include <opencv2/imgproc.hpp>
#include <opencv2/imgproc/imgproc_c.h>using namespace std;
using namespace cv;int main(){Mat matSrc=imread("5.png",IMREAD_COLOR);Mat matDts;imshow("matStr",matSrc);cvtColor(matSrc,matDts,COLOR_RGB2GRAY);imshow("matDts",matDts);waitKey();getchar();return 0;
}
